Craft a cozy cardboard gingerbread house—an easy DIY holiday hideaway for your pet

Your pet’s gingerbread house may look freshly baked, but it’s actually made from recycled cardboard. Decorate it with charming white details reminiscent of royal icing.

Cardboard gingerbread house for pet—materials

  • two cardboard boxes (the right size for your cat or dog’s house)
  • glue or hot glue
  • scissors
  • a utility knife
  • a long ruler
  • a pencil
  • a paintbrush
  • acrylic paint
  • colorful cardboard (recycled boxes work well)

Cardboard gingerbread house—instructions

1. Cut triangular shapes on the short sides of the cardboard box. First, measure the midpoint of the edge, then draw lines to each corner with a ruler. Cut along those lines. If you’re a child or teen, ask an adult for help with the utility knife!

A regular cardboard box works well for the house structure. Cut the triangular ends and glue the sides at an angle.

2. Glue the long sides onto the triangular ends of the short sides.

3. Cut the roof from another cardboard box so it extends about 2 cm (1 in) beyond the edges on each side. Then glue it in place.

Cut a doorway and window opening in the house.

4. Sketch the doors and windows, then cut the openings with a utility knife and scissors.

Create white “icing” decorations from cardboard and cardstock by cutting shapes and painting or drawing lines. If your pet likes to chew, choose a non-toxic paint.

5. Cut white cardstock into decorative pieces around the windows and doors.

6. Glue these decorations in place.

7. Add more ornaments with acrylic paint, or use chalk paint if you prefer.

Many cardboard packages are white inside. Use all suitable, clean pieces from boxes and packaging for your pet’s gingerbread house decorations, and it will look like a real treat!
